A Postgraduate Certificate in Traffic Safety Measures equips professionals with advanced knowledge and skills in designing, implementing, and evaluating effective road safety strategies. This specialized program focuses on evidence-based practices and the latest technological advancements in traffic management.
Learning outcomes typically include a comprehensive understanding of accident investigation techniques, data analysis for identifying high-risk areas, and the development of targeted interventions. Students gain proficiency in road safety audits, traffic calming measures, and the application of intelligent transportation systems (ITS).
The duration of a Postgraduate Certificate in Traffic Safety Measures usually ranges from six months to one year, depending on the institution and program structure. Many programs offer flexible learning options, accommodating working professionals.
